<launch>
<node name="usb_cam" pkg="usb_cam" type="usb_cam_node" output="screen" >
<param name="video_device" value="/dev/video0" />
<param name="image_width" value="640" />
<param name="image_height" value="480" />
<param name="pixel_format" value="yuyv" />
<param name="camera_frame_id" value="usb_cam" />
<param name="io_method" value="mmap"/>
</node>
<node pkg="tf" type="static_transform_publisher" name="world_to_cam"
args="0 0 0.5 0 1.57 0 world usb_cam 10" />
<arg name="marker_size" default="5" />
<arg name="max_new_marker_error" default="0.08" />
<arg name="max_track_error" default="0.2" />
<arg name="cam_image_topic" default="/usb_cam/image_raw" />
<arg name="cam_info_topic" default="/usb_cam/camera_info" />
<arg name="output_frame" default="/usb_cam" />
<node name="ar_track_alvar" pkg="ar_track_alvar" type="individualMarkersNoKinect" respawn="false" output="screen">
<param name="marker_size" type="double" value="$(arg marker_size)" />
<param name="max_new_marker_error" type="double" value="$(arg max_new_marker_error)" />
<param name="max_track_error" type="double" value="$(arg max_track_error)" />
<param name="output_frame" type="string" value="$(arg output_frame)" />
<remap from="camera_image" to="$(arg cam_image_topic)" />
<remap from="camera_info" to="$(arg cam_info_topic)" />
</node>
<!-- rviz view /-->
<node pkg="rviz" type="rviz" name="rviz" args="-d $(find ar_track_alvar)/doc/rviz/qr_code_read.rviz"/>
</launch>
